Theme variants

Related products: Software Factory

Within the Software Factory you can create variants for lots of things, but not for themes.

I often have separate themes for windows, web, mobile and universal, to tweak the little things that just look better on a certain platform. Or use different themes for the DTAP environments, to make it extra clear that you are in development or test.



Now I have to copy my 'base' theme, which works just fine. But when I want to make a change to something that is identical in all of my themes, I have to manually go through them all.



I would like the ability to create theme variants, that work just like the other variants in the SF: always look at the base, only adjust the differences in the variant.
